Abstract

Height and weight measurement tools are one of the important measurement tools used to monitor
the health status of the Navy personnel periodically every six months through the URIKES program, with
a comparison between height and weight later this will be known to the health status of soldiers in the
underweight category , Normal, Overweight and Obesity. With this monitored health status, it is hoped
that Indonesian Navy soldiers will not be constrained by health problems in carrying out their duties or
training and can assist leaders in determining policies. In this final project, a system will be designed to
make it easier and faster to measure height and weight automatically using the Sharp sensor as a height
gauge and the Load Cell sensor as a weight gauge. The output of this measuring device is in the form of
display on a PC monitor and can be uploaded then the data can be stored on the server, so it can be
accessed via Android. This tool is expected to later be used as a substitute for measuring height and
weight that is still manual.
